How to hard reset Xbox One?

How to hard reset an Xbox One. Hold the power button on the front of the console down for 10 seconds, releasing it only after the device shuts down. Disconnect the power cable and wait for an additional 10 seconds, then reconnect the power and turn the console back on.

How do you soft reset an Xbox One?

A soft reset is a common troubleshooting step for minor issues, such as being unable to get your Xbox online. To perform a soft reset, press and hold the Xbox button on your controller for a few moments. In the menu that appears, choose Restart console. This will fully shut down your Xbox and turn it back on.

Why is my Xbox stuck on the green screen?

There are two reasons for the “Xbox One Stuck on Green Screen” error associated with system updates. One is due to a failed or incomplete system update. And the other is due to a faulty system update. There are some reports that Microsoft released an untested or improperly tested system update to Xbox One consoles.

How do I reset my Xbox One when it wont boot?

Step 1: Reset your console
  1. Power off your console, and then unplug the power cord to ensure that the console is completely powered off.
  2. Wait 30 seconds, and then plug the power cord back in.
  3. Press and hold the Pair button and the Eject button on the console, and then press the Xbox button  on the console.

How do you soft reset an Xbox that won't turn on?

Xbox Series X|S, Xbox One X, and Xbox One S consoles

To reset the internal power supply, follow these steps: Unplug the power cord from the console. Wait 10 seconds. Plug the cord back into the console, and then press the Xbox button  on the front of the console.

Why is my Xbox turning on but no display?

Confirm that both your TV and Xbox console are turned on. Check that your TV is set to the correct input signal (HDMI). Check that the HDMI cable connections to your console and to your TV are secure. Check that the HDMI cable is connected to the "out to TV" port on the console.

What happens when you press reset console on Xbox One?

This option resets the console to factory settings. All user data, including accounts, saved games, settings, home Xbox associations, and all games and apps will be deleted. Use this option when selling or gifting the console, or as a last resort in some troubleshooting cases.

How do I know if my Xbox One power brick is bad?

All Xbox One power bricks have a light on them to signify they are receiving electrical current. If you see a solid white or solid orange light, the power supply is working properly. If there is no light or it flickers, it needs to be replaced.

What is surge mode Xbox One?

Xbox One comes with built-in surge protection that protects the console from electricidal damage. Once a power surge is detected, your console will enter into a surge mode and cut the power supply. So, a power outage usually causes the Xbox One power brick orange light.
